Call Your Provider Promptly For Severe abdominal pain (possible pancreatitis) Persistent vomiting that prevents fluid intake Right-upper-quadrant pain that radiates to the back or shoulder (possible gallbladder issue) Sudden vision changes (rare, but reported) Symptoms of severe dehydration: dizziness on standing, dark urine, dry mouth For a deeper dive on what to expect over time, our side effect timeline guide walks through duration and management for each common issue
